Hello,
I'm currently developing a new fuzzing feature, and I found a crash in nm.
It crashed in vms_add_index at vms-lib.c:157
I built it with Ubuntu 16.04 with gcc 5.4.0, and the following command to build
nm from the source:
./configure --enable-targets=all ; make clean all -j 4; make install
You can reproduce the crash with the following command:
./nm <attached file>
The stack trace is :
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
0x00000000006d555c in vms_add_index (cs=cs@entry=0x7fffffffdeb0,
name=name@entry=0xb15450 "", idx_vbn=<optimized out>,
idx_off=idx_off@entry=4132)
at vms-lib.c:157
157 cs->idx[cs->nbr].file_offset = (idx_vbn - 1) * VMS_BLOCK_SIZE +
idx_off;
(gdb) bt
#0 0x00000000006d555c in vms_add_index (cs=cs@entry=0x7fffffffdeb0,
name=name@entry=0xb15450 "", idx_vbn=<optimized out>,
idx_off=idx_off@entry=4132)
at vms-lib.c:157
#1 0x00000000006d563d in vms_add_indexes_from_list (abfd=abfd@entry=0xb15290,
cs=cs@entry=0x7fffffffdeb0, name=name@entry=0xb15450 "",
rfa=0x7fffffffd980, rfa@entry=0x7fffffffda46) at vms-lib.c:186
#2 0x00000000006d5953 in vms_traverse_index (abfd=abfd@entry=0xb15290,
vbn=<optimized out>, cs=cs@entry=0x7fffffffdeb0) at vms-lib.c:363
#3 0x00000000006d5ad1 in vms_lib_read_index (abfd=abfd@entry=0xb15290,
idx=idx@entry=0, nbrel=nbrel@entry=0x7fffffffdf3c) at vms-lib.c:414
#4 0x00000000006d5d73 in _bfd_vms_lib_archive_p (abfd=0xb15290,
kind=kind@entry=vms_lib_ia64) at vms-lib.c:524
#5 0x00000000006d753a in _bfd_vms_lib_ia64_archive_p (abfd=<optimized out>) at
vms-lib.c:651
#6 0x000000000040d6a9 in bfd_check_format_matches (abfd=abfd@entry=0xb15290,
format=format@entry=bfd_archive, matching=matching@entry=0x0)
at format.c:328
#7 0x000000000040dbf9 in bfd_check_format (abfd=abfd@entry=0xb15290,
format=format@entry=bfd_archive) at format.c:94
#8 0x0000000000404679 in display_file (filename=0x7fffffffe5b0
"./report/crash4") at nm.c:1371
#9 0x0000000000404d50 in main (argc=2, argv=0x7fffffffe318) at nm.c:1860
